Cervical Screening Test (CST)

Regular cervical screening is one of the most important ways to prevent cervical cancer. The Cervical Screening Test (CST),  checks for the human papillomavirus (HPV) — the virus that causes most cervical cancers. For most women aged 25 to 74, screening is recommended every five years.

You may choose to have the test done by one of our experienced Doctors — or, if eligible, you may prefer to self-collect your sample in the privacy of our clinic. Either way, our team will ensure you feel safe, supported and fully informed.

 Menopause & Perimenopause Care
Menopause affects every woman differently, and symptoms can range from subtle to life-altering. While there’s no single test to diagnose menopause, it’s typically identified based on symptoms and the absence of menstruation for 12 months. Many women begin experiencing symptoms during perimenopause, which can start years earlier. Common concerns include hot flushes, night sweats, fatigue, irritability, vaginal dryness, and weight changes.

Our GPs are trained to take a whole-person approach to menopause management — assessing your overall health, interpreting test results, and tailoring safe, evidence-based treatment plans. Managing menopause is often a long-term process, with many women needing support and care for several years.

Medicare offers a subsidy for a Peri-Menopause / Menopause Health Assessment which you may be eligible for.

 Unplanned pregnancies can happen to women of any age and from all walks of life. In fact, it’s estimated that around 50% of Australian women will experience an unplanned pregnancy, and 1 in 4 will have a termination at some point in their lives.

The only way to know for sure if you’re pregnant is to have a urine and/or blood test. Finding out early gives you more time to consider your options and make the decision that’s right for you.

Pregnancy is dated from the first day of your last period — so even if it feels early, it’s important to check in with your GP as soon as possible.

If you find yourself in this situation, please know that we are here to support you. If you choose not to continue with the pregnancy, we can guide you through the process every step of the way. You will always be treated with compassion, respect, and without judgment — no matter what you decide.
